ASP.NET MVC网站流量统计的最佳实践是什么?
在当今数字化时代,网站流量统计对于任何在线业务的成功至关重要。它不仅帮助我们了解用户的行为模式,还能为我们提供优化用户体验和提高转化率的宝贵数据。对于使用ASP.NET MVC框架构建的网站,如何高效地进行流量统计并确保数据的准确性与可靠性呢?以下是针对ASP.NET MVC网站流量统计的一些最佳实践。

一、选择合适的统计工具
目前市面上有很多优秀的流量统计工具,如Google Analytics(GA4)、百度统计等。这些工具通常具有丰富的功能和强大的分析能力,可以满足大部分网站的需求。根据自身需求选择适合自己的统计工具。例如,如果需要深入分析用户行为路径或自定义事件跟踪,那么像Mixpanel这样的高级分析平台可能更适合;而如果更关注页面浏览量、访问来源等基础指标,那么使用内置的日志记录功能加上简单的报表生成工具就足够了。也可以考虑集成多个统计工具来获取更全面的数据视图。
二、合理设置追踪代码
为了确保统计数据的准确性和完整性,在项目中正确部署追踪代码是非常重要的一步。在应用程序启动时加载追踪脚本,并将其放置在布局文件(Layout.cshtml)中的适当位置,以保证每个页面都能被正确追踪。确保所有动态生成的内容也能触发相应的追踪事件,例如通过AJAX加载的部分或者单页应用(SPA)中的路由变化。注意避免重复安装多个不同版本或类型的追踪代码,以免造成数据冲突或混淆。
三、利用中间件实现自动化
ASP.NET Core提供了一种称为“中间件”的机制,允许开发者轻松地将某些操作插入到HTTP请求处理管道中。我们可以创建一个自定义的中间件组件来自动收集有关每个传入请求的信息,包括但不限于IP地址、浏览器类型、操作系统版本等,并将它们存储在一个集中式数据库或日志文件里。这样做的好处是减少了对前端代码侵入性的修改,同时提高了性能和可维护性。在实际应用中还需要考虑到隐私保护问题,遵循相关法律法规的要求,只收集必要的信息。
四、定期审查与优化
随着时间推移,网站结构和内容可能会发生变化,因此定期检查现有的流量统计配置是否仍然有效也是必不可少的工作之一。具体来说,应该每隔一段时间重新评估所使用的统计工具是否仍然满足当前业务需求;确认追踪代码没有因为页面结构调整或其他原因而失效;以及根据最新的行业趋势调整关键绩效指标(KPI)。通过不断优化统计策略,可以使我们更加精准地掌握用户需求,为决策提供有力支持。
五、保障数据安全
随着网络攻击手段日益复杂多样,保护好敏感数据成为了每个网站管理员必须重视的任务。当涉及到流量统计时,不仅要妥善保管收集到的各种信息,防止未经授权的访问,还要采取措施确保传输过程中的安全性。一方面,建议启用HTTPS协议加密通信渠道;则要严格控制后台管理界面的权限分配,限制只有经过身份验证且具备相应角色权限的人才能查看统计数据。对于一些特别重要的数据项,还可以考虑采用脱敏技术对其进行处理后再保存。
六、关注SEO友好性
虽然流量统计主要侧重于内部运营层面的考量,但也不能忽视其对外部搜索引擎优化(SEO)的影响。毕竟良好的SEO表现往往能够带来更多的自然流量,从而间接提升整体访问量。在实施流量统计方案时,要注意以下几点:尽量减少JavaScript执行次数及体积大小,以免影响页面加载速度;不要过度依赖非标准参数传递方式,保持URL结构清晰简洁;并且确保所有重要页面都能够被正确索引。
对于ASP.NET MVC网站而言,做好流量统计工作不仅有助于深入了解目标受众特征,还能为企业制定营销策略提供更多参考依据。然而这并不是一项简单的事情,需要综合考虑多种因素并持续改进。希望上述提到的最佳实践能够给各位读者带来启发,帮助大家更好地管理和利用自己网站上的宝贵资源。
上一篇 : 云服务器安装网站:如何选择合适的操作系统?
下一篇 : 云服务器宕机时,域名还能正常访问吗?
-
SEO外包最佳选择国内专业的白帽SEO机构,熟知搜索算法,各行业企业站优化策略!
SEO公司
-
可定制SEO优化套餐基于整站优化与品牌搜索展现,定制个性化营销推广方案!
SEO套餐
-
SEO入门教程多年积累SEO实战案例,从新手到专家,从入门到精通,海量的SEO学习资料!
SEO教程
-
SEO项目资源高质量SEO项目资源,稀缺性外链,优质文案代写,老域名提权,云主机相关配置折扣!
SEO资源
-
SEO快速建站快速搭建符合搜索引擎友好的企业网站,协助备案,域名选择,服务器配置等相关服务!
SEO建站
-
快速搜索引擎优化建议没有任何SEO机构,可以承诺搜索引擎排名的具体位置,如果有,那么请您多注意!专业的SEO机构,一般情况下只能确保目标关键词进入到首页或者前几页,如果您有相关问题,欢迎咨询!